Transaction 3424710c4df6c1d0b63200f61c371ce965abdd39cf5316992a0f86e0b504ccfa
1 Input
1 Output
-
3424710c4df6c1d0b63200f61c371ce965abdd39cf5316992a0f86e0b504ccfa:0
- value
- 1821539
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2bd6c0a6e9ea0dd2bd106ec7afc7d979b524c7e6 OP_EQUAL
- address
- 35gpF4VV3YG5JnJ2LDyNgq2iorCNwpZmAW